From edc9a958fd31ef1d89f9eaee82b2a3882c8e34c9 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Paul Mundt Date: Thu, 4 Nov 2010 12:46:19 +0900 Subject: sh: nommu: Support building without an uncached mapping. Now that nommu selects 32BIT we run in to the situation where SH-2A supports an uncached identity mapping by way of the BSC, while the SH-2 does not. This provides stubs for the PC manglers and tidies up some of the system*.h mess in the process.
